#171d81 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#171d81 is composed of 9% red, 11.4%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.2% cyan, 77.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 236.6 degrees, a saturation of 69.7% and a lightness of 29.8%. #171d81 color hex could be obtained by blending #2e3aff with #000003.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#171d81 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#171d81 has RGB values of R:23, G:29,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 1514881.

Shades and Tints of #171d81
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02030c is the darkest color, while #fbfbfe is the lightest one.
